MINNEAPOLIS (KFGO) – A federal jury in Minneapolis convicted a Minnesota man on drug and gun charges after he was caught shipping methamphetamine inside stuffed animals.
Damien Shade, 48, traveled to San Diego, California in 2023 where he bought the drugs and shipped them by FedEx back to Winona. FedEx employees in Rochester notified law enforcement about suspicious packages.
A K-9 alerted the presence of drugs. With a warrant, officers opened the packages and found stuffed animals with the drugs inside. Officers removed most of the meth, replaced it with filler, and put a tracker sensor in the packages.
Officers tracked the packages to a Winona home and eventually to the home of Shade where they found the drugs and gun.
Shade, who was already a felon, was not supposed to have guns. He will be sentenced later and faces up to life in prison.
